"In that (minute or eon) of blood, {{Lore Link|Anumaril}} brought (Lord) {{Lore Link|Filestis}} the {{Lore Link|Remnant of Light}} ('autaracu alata'), and begged him to take it to the cold sunset limit ('fal sorn glathe') of {{Lore Link|Tamriel}}. Noble Filestis took the Remnant and, with his (clan or livestock), left {{Lore Link|Kwyrothil}} (?) and traveled far. He kept the sunset always in his leftmost eye. Filestis was (followed or pursued) by the {{Lore Link|Ayleid}} Emigrants.

"They came to a Land of Cold Rocks and swam ashore (beached? berthed?). The rocks were cold/hard, but the Remnant of Light made all (fertile or wriggling). Many of the Emigrants fell ill, but the Light caused the (rocks or mountains) to bloom food-stone ('culle-anda'), which was tongue-sweet and made healing.

"Filestis desired the Remnant of Light to (smile, glow, warm) all of the Cold Rocks, so the Emigrants, now strong-with-radiance, (raised or razed) a (mountain or pinnacle) to affix it upon. This was (collated?) in eight-hundred-eighty (minutes or eons). Then did all the Cold Rocks bloom food-stone, and every Emigrant was (healthy, impregnated, sharpened).

"After a long time (months-wasted-lying), noble Filestis was (eaten) by Death, and in afterness the Emigrants each cried a blue lake. But his helpmeet took him to the (mountain or pinnacle), where was the Remnant of Light. Then Filestis was strong-with-radiance, and Danced for eight more choruses."
